Monday, June 01, 2009 
Our new album finally entitled Claustrophobia (Somewhere In Between) is going to be issued around autumn this year. The setlist of the album is still open but we can show you some titles of the new songs we did last days: Around My Face, Claustrophobia, Climbing Up The Walls (Radiohead Cover), Escape From The Eden, Gate To Neverland, Is It Still Me?, My Private Prayer, Our Jazzy Nights, Please Cancel My Flight, Revolution (Instrumental Track), Somewhere In Between, St. Monica Boulevard (Instrumental Track), There Is No Rain Outside. The other songs are still waiting for official titles.

12.02.08, Rain On My Skin! 'CABARET has been back with a great brand new digital-only E.P. Since 2005's release of CABARET's brilliant Homophobia album, the band has been touring Poland (and not only...) playing both acoustic and electronic shows, supporting the likes of Alphaville, meeting fans and making friends. 2008 marks the return of CABARET as they enter the studio to record what will no doubt be a brilliant second album. We cannot wait! Rain On My Skin marks the culmination of the 'Homophobia' era for CABARET, a sending off if you will. The digital-only EP features four mixes of Rain On My Skin, including the band's own tribute to their loveable label on The Art Of Rain Is A Fact Mix. The single ends with My Digital Dark Lullaby, a thick and dense electronic track reminiscent of Tangerine Dream. 'Rain On My Skin' was released February 12th, 2008, worldwide on Artoffact Records'...
